Stade Brestois are having an incredible season. They're currently 2nd in Ligue 1, fighting for UCL spots. And a player who has been standing out for them is their 21 year old LB Bradley Locko.
Bradley Locko is the perfect modern fullback profile. He's incredibly balanced both as an inverted fullback and as a more bombing fullback. This is predicated all on his ability on the ball.
Locko's technique is picturesque. When running with the ball, he's incredibly hard to stop. He's got a good step count, and aided with his physical gifts, he always finds a way to the byline.
His athleticism is honestly breathtaking in some aspects. He's got an amazing burst of pace in the first 5-10 yards and the way he keeps that intensity in every sprint made throughout the game is ridiculous.
Defensively, he's as sharp as you'd like him to be. With his elite athleticism, he's able to beat most in the air, even though he might not be the tallest standing at 5'11.
And on the ground, he's just as remarkable. In duels, he's aggressive. He closes down players fast but does have a matured sense on how he goes about picking his battles, instead of throwing himself around without caution.
One thing about him that makes him such an elite profile is his passing, in particular, his crossing. He's got a great eye for direct and quick linkup play. When he's carrying the ball, he'll always anticipate passing lanes opening open and he exploits this mainly through 1-2s.
He also has a good eye for floated over the top balls from within the middle into the final third for oncoming runners, and he does have a potent switch. His crossing ability is top as well, ranking in the 73rd percentile for crossing accuracy.
What makes him so versatile is while he might look the part as a traditional, high and wide fullback, his comfortability within the half space makes him able to play as an inverted LB. He's great on the half turn and willing to drive diagonally when attack open space in the pockets.
His game is so similar to that of Destiny Udogie. Both are great at driving with the ball, are able to be multifaceted in their roles as fullbacks, and are extremely imposing physically.
